Hampton Court Night Club12.00.00am UTC (GMT +0000) Wed 4th Sep 2002 The future of the controversial night club, the Venue, will be resolved this week, on Thursday, when residents and MP Vincent Cable petition the council's licensing committee to withdraw the entertainment license. Vincent Cable said: "The Venue has become a horror story. Despite promises from the new owners, local residents have had to put up with late night disturbances which go way beyond revelry." "There has been violence and vandalism perpetrated by people who are seriously and aggressively drunk. The owners have been given a chance to establish some standards among their clientele but there have been continued reports of unacceptable behaviour. Some of this is captured on video and provides clear evidence of violence and threatening behaviour. Dozens of residents have put up with this nonsense for long enough." "I hope also that a tough line by the licensing committee will be a warning shot to other establishments in the borough which have become a magnet for troublemakers".
